Subject: DR drill recap — LintWarden edition

Hey all,

Quick note before the sync: Thursday's disaster-recovery drill will simulate a total loss of the LintWarden docs-linter config store. Priya will nuke the staging replica at 10am, and we'll practice restoring rule sets from the cold backup. Should take under an hour if nobody panics. To unlock the backup vault during the drill, use the passphrase below.

unlock words, yajof-tagug: caseth-kelmir-druael-tamion-rusath-sorael-quenion-julath-ralael-joreth-wendor-holius-gormir

Subject: Rate-parity cut-over done

Hey — quick wrap-up before you take the pager. We finished cutting Parityglass over to the new comparison engine this afternoon. The old poller is stopped but not deleted, so if things go sideways tonight you can flip back by restarting it. Alert thresholds moved with the migration, and the mismatch detector now runs every ten minutes instead of hourly, so expect a noisier dashboard for a day or two. The new service came up with the following configuration.

config for bahop-baduf:
[kasion]
team = lamath
access_code = ac_d807e5
host = kasion.paliqcloud.corp
port = 4000
owner = julix.tamvan
peer = frair.qorvelsoft.local

Finance Review Summary — Retirement of the Corvatte Line

The review confirms the Corvatte product line will be retired at fiscal year-end. Remaining inventory carries a write-down of roughly 4% of segment assets; warranty reserves are adequate. Tooling at the Ellsmere plant will be redeployed or scrapped by Q2. Service obligations run eighteen months post-sunset. The strategic basis for this decision is stated below.

confidential, kahog-bawif: The northern region missed its Pramir quota by 20.0 percent last quarter. Casaxek Freight plans to lower the Fraion list price by 41.5 percent in December. The finance team signed off on a budget of $236.4 million for Project Druius. The renewal with Fenysix Partners closes at $91.3 million a year, 2.1 percent below the last contract.

## Building Access — Spares Room (Hullbrook Annex)

Contractors: the spare hardware room is down the east corridor on the ground floor, third door on the left. Sign in at the front desk first and grab a visitor lanyard. Anything you take out, jot it in the blue logbook — yes, even the little stuff. The door self-locks, so don't wedge it. To get in, punch in the code below.

staff pass of hagug-taguf = bdg-HJ-9